Transaction 529293878f2a4627a32c39101f36a48357184ae7f53420de81e912842e732212

1 Input
2 Outputs
  • 529293878f2a4627a32c39101f36a48357184ae7f53420de81e912842e732212:0
  • value  132015432
    address  3Cc2UZEuCuEHZ3yUoKeDEu8rsgQiSTLGVN
  • 529293878f2a4627a32c39101f36a48357184ae7f53420de81e912842e732212:1
  • value  8573322
    address  3CgtcfmDJDmnQP9XP8rRQzScqnnRfN8zwC